Best to use a ball that uses your fingers instead of your thumb.

Also make sure you invert the mouse in UT, that way the ball simulates your head, you push forward to look down, pull back to look up, very intuative.

I use a panther XL which has been modified to use an optical ball. the MS Exporer trackball to be exact.

http://www.microsoft.com/hardware/mouse/te_info.asp

My sensitivity is set to 3, my sensitivity in Windows is right in the middle between fast and slow. I turn ecceleration off, I can still do 180's with a flick of the fingers.

With a trackball I can go on playing ,typing drawing graphics all day and all night longs without never ,ever havin ANY pain in the wrist.That was impossible when I used a mouse.
I really think a trackball is superior to a mouse when it comes to FPS.You can make a 180 with just a slight move of the finger you have to learn the techniques.
There are indeed a few games for which you can't really play with a trackball.The more obvious one I've encountered is the tennis games or pong games.You really need to alternate speed and precision very fast.The TB is faster than the mouse ,has more precision but the switch between both styles takes more time than with the mouse.
I've been using a TB for more than 3years now and I'll never switch back to a mouse.

[edit] I'm talking about those TB with the ball on the top of the device.I've never tested those with a ball on the side and these might be a different thing [/edit]
